nellement: I gave up on trying to make displacement maps on these static models because I couldn’t get good results. I always keep getting seams on my model, and from my tests, this seems to be because of the difference of UV smoothing algorithms between 3ds max and zbrush. In every place where you have a pole or a triangle in the uvs, you get a different texture alignment that causes problems.
The simplest solution is to bring the model in chunks… so no more headaches. My second choice would be medium res plus normal map.
